Older CBS homes and coastal cottages

The classic Lantana house is compact — tight rooms, narrow hallways, original terrazzo or tile, and not a basement in sight. That calls for smaller dollies, careful floor protection, and a crew that won’t gouge a doorframe muscling a sofa through. Our local movers come ready for exactly that, and we’ve done enough of these homes to know where the pinch points are before we walk in.

  • Floor and doorway protection sized for tight CBS rooms and hallways
  • Smaller equipment for narrow cottage layouts near the water
  • A truck matched to short, near-Intracoastal driveways
  • Shuttle service when a full-size truck can’t reach the door

Waterfront access, handled local

The streets toward the Intracoastal and out in Hypoluxo get narrow, and the driveways are short. Trevor scouts access ahead of time so we send the right truck, and if it can’t reach the door we shuttle with a smaller vehicle instead of making the crew haul boxes a block down the road. Being this close to home means short drive times and an efficient move.

Beating the heat and the storms

Even a quick Lantana job gets the South Florida treatment in summer — we load at dawn to stay ahead of the June-to-November afternoon storms and shrink-wrap against a sudden downpour off the water.

What Lantana movers ask us

Do you move the older CBS homes and cottages common in Lantana?
All the time — they're our neighbors. Lantana and Hypoluxo are full of older concrete-block-stucco homes and small coastal cottages with tight rooms, narrow hallways, and terrazzo floors. We bring the right floor protection and smaller equipment for those spaces, and our local crew already knows the streets off Lantana Rd and the Intracoastal.
Can you handle a move near the Intracoastal with tight street access?
Yes. The waterfront streets in Lantana and Hypoluxo get narrow and the driveways are short, so Trevor scouts access before move day and we bring the truck size that actually fits. If the truck can't reach the door, we shuttle with a smaller vehicle rather than carrying everything a block down the street.
